Message-ID: <20231107004844.655549-5-anthony.l.nguyen@intel.com> Date: Mon, 6 Nov 2023 16:48:42 -0800 From: Tony Nguyen <anthony.l.nguyen@...el.com> To: davem@...emloft.net, kuba@...nel.org, pabeni@...hat.com, edumazet@...gle.com, netdev@...r.kernel.org Cc: Marcin Szycik <marcin.szycik@...ux.intel.com>, anthony.l.nguyen@...el.com, Michal Swiatkowski <michal.swiatkowski@...ux.intel.com>, Sujai Buvaneswaran <sujai.buvaneswaran@...el.com>, Simon Horman <horms@...nel.org> Subject: [PATCH net 4/4] ice: Fix VF-VF direction matching in drop rule in switchdev From: Marcin Szycik <marcin.szycik@...ux.intel.com> When adding a drop rule on a VF, rule direction is not being set, which results in it always being set to ingress (ICE_ESWITCH_FLTR_INGRESS equals 0). Because of this, drop rules added on port representors don't match any packets. To fix it, set rule direction in drop action to egress when netdev is a port representor, otherwise set it to ingress. Fixes: 0960a27bd479 ("ice: Add direction metadata") Reviewed-by: Michal Swiatkowski <michal.swiatkowski@...ux.intel.com> Signed-off-by: Marcin Szycik <marcin.szycik@...ux.intel.com> Tested-by: Sujai Buvaneswaran <sujai.buvaneswaran@...el.com> Reviewed-by: Simon Horman <horms@...nel.org> Signed-off-by: Tony Nguyen <anthony.l.nguyen@...el.com> --- dr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ice/ice_tc_lib.c | 24 ++++++++++++++++++++- 1 file changed, 23 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ice/ice_tc_lib.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ice/ice_tc_lib.c index 0e75fc6b3c06..dd03cb69ad26 100644 --- a/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ice/ice_tc_lib.c +++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/intel/ice/ice_tc_lib.c @@ -670,6 +670,25 @@ static int ice_tc_setup_redirect_action(struct net_device *filter_dev, return 0; } +static int +ice_tc_setup_drop_action(struct net_device *filter_dev, + struct ice_tc_flower_fltr *fltr) +{ + fltr->action.fltr_act = ICE_DROP_PACKET; + + if (ice_is_port_repr_netdev(filter_dev)) { + fltr->direction = ICE_ESWITCH_FLTR_EGRESS; + } else if (ice_tc_is_dev_uplink(filter_dev)) { + fltr->direction = ICE_ESWITCH_FLTR_INGRESS; + } else { + NL_SET_ERR_MSG_MOD(fltr->extack, + "Unsupported netdevice in switchdev mode"); + return -EINVAL; + } + + return 0; +} + static int ice_eswitch_tc_parse_action(struct net_device *filter_dev, struct ice_tc_flower_fltr *fltr, struct flow_action_entry *act) @@ -678,7 +697,10 @@ static int ice_eswitch_tc_parse_action(struct net_device *filter_dev, switch (act->id) { case FLOW_ACTION_DROP: - fltr->action.fltr_act = ICE_DROP_PACKET; + err = ice_tc_setup_drop_action(filter_dev, fltr); + if (err) + return err; + break; case FLOW_ACTION_REDIRECT: -- 2.41.0
